A 2 room museum, very small space in an enormous building. Doesn't take more than 15 minutes to visit. Bit of a disappointment considering the size and the grandeur of the monument.
The Uruguay Postal Museum is located in a beautiful building in the Old Town, which is currently in renovations but has access to two rooms with ancient items from the city's post.
It highlights the agreement room, a real wooden jewel, symbols and details. You have to look for the wooden racks. I really wonder the luxury of a building created as a post office ...
